Abstract
Owing to their optical, mechanical, and catalytic properties, plasmonic nanomaterials (P-NMs) have been widely used in sensing, disease treatment, as well as energy transfer and conversion applications. Therefore, the synthesis, properties, and applications of P-NMs have garnered significant interest in recent decades. This review surveys the various types of P-NMs, their synthesis methods, their properties, and recent applications. In addition, we summarize the current challenges and future developments in P-NMs. We hope this article will help researchers to gain a deeper understanding of P-NM applications in the field of energy, overcome the current problems associated with P-NMs, and develop novel P-NMs with better characteristics.
